arrive |
to come to or reach a certain place. |
daughter |
a person's female child. |
depth |
the distance from top to bottom or from front to back. |
doctor |
a person whose job is to treat and give medicine to sick people or animals. |
firmly |
in a way that uses some strength; not lightly. |
garden |
an area of land used for growing flowers or vegetables. |
greedy |
having a very strong desire for ever more money or things. |
hood |
a covering for the head and neck that may be attached to a coat, jacket, or other piece of clothing. |
interview |
a meeting between a person who has applied for a job and the person who is offering the job. The person who wants the job must answer questions about his or her experience and qualifications. |
kingdom |
a country that is ruled by royalty. |
party |
a group of people coming together to celebrate or have fun. |
pray |
to request in a serious and sincere way, especially of one's god. |
razor |
a tool with a very sharp blade that is used for cutting hair close to the skin. |
tall |
of more than average height. |
tricky |
using or marked by tricks or lies. |
